Salary Benchmarks Across Regions
Salary levels vary widely depending on geography, cost of living, and local demand. However, Nokia-certified engineers are consistently in the upper quartile of earners in the networking field.
North America Salary Trends
In the U.S. and Canada, Nokia-certified engineers are among the highest-paid in the networking space. Senior-level IP/MPLS specialists with five or more years of experience can command salaries between $120,000 and $155,000 per year, with some exceeding $170,000 in metropolitan areas like San Francisco or Toronto.
Europe Salary Trends
Europe shows steady demand, especially in countries rolling out large 5G or fiber deployments (e.g., Germany, UK, France). Salaries range from €70,000 to €110,000 annually, with Northern Europe offering slightly higher compensation due to talent scarcity.
Middle East & Asia-Pacific Salary Trends
Regions like the UAE, Saudi Arabia, Singapore, and Australia are aggressively hiring Nokia-certified engineers. Salary packages often include tax advantages, relocation benefits, and bonuses. Annual pay averages $95,000 to $140,000 USD, making these regions highly attractive to experienced professionals.
Factors Influencing Salary Growth
Experience Level and Certification Tier
-
Entry Level (Nokia Network Routing Specialist I): $70,000 – $90,000 USD.
-
Mid-Level (Nokia Network Routing Specialist II): $90,000 – $120,000 USD.
-
Expert Level (Nokia Service Routing Architect): $130,000 – $170,000+ USD.

Comparative Analysis with Other Certifications (Cisco, Juniper, etc.)
Average Salary Differences
While Cisco’s CCNP and CCIE certifications still dominate in sheer numbers, Nokia-certified professionals often edge ahead in specialized service provider roles. On average, Nokia Service Routing Architect holders earn 8–12% more than comparable Cisco or Juniper specialists in similar markets.
Market Demand Comparisons
Nokia’s focus on service provider and carrier-grade solutions makes its certifications more niche but also more lucrative in the right industries.

Q4: Do Nokia certifications expire?
Most are valid for three years. Recertification or earning a higher-level credential can extend your status.
